MySQL重启后,数据丢失问题探讨
MySQL作为一款流行的数据库管理系统,其重启后可能会引发一些关于数据丢失的问题。这通常与数据库的存储机制、备份策略以及异常重启情况相关。
没有进行备份:这是最常见的数据丢失原因。如果在MySQL重启前未执行任何形式的数据备份(如全量备份或增量备份),那么一旦数据库出现问题,就可能导致数据丢失。
损坏的事务:MySQL使用ACID(原子性、一致性、隔离性和持久性)原则来保证数据的完整性。如果在事务进行过程中MySQL重启,可能会导致部分事务无法提交,从而造成数据丢失。
异常重启情况:除了正常的系统维护或错误操作引起的数据库重启,还有一些特殊的场景可能导致数据丢失,比如电源故障、硬盘损坏等。
综上所述,MySQL重启后数据丢失的问题需要根据具体的情况来分析和解决。一般情况下,通过定期备份并优化数据库管理可以有效预防此类问题的发生。
还没有评论,来说两句吧...